    I updated the Gutenberg Blocks by Kadence Blocks plugin and both the backend and frontend of my website crashed. I was able to fix this problem fairly easily by going into cPanel and changing the name of the plugin directory. After that, the site functioned normally, but I’ve had to remove the Gutenberg Blocks by Kadence Blocks plugin until a new version that fixes this problem is released.
